The steakhouse meets "Gilligan's Island" at this almost 70-year-old institution. Dine amid fake palm trees. Sip a dangerously potent mai tai. And on Monday nights, take $5 off any cut of prime rib au jus. Don't do red meat? There's shrimp, either deep-fried or skewered and slathered with herbed lemon butter.
— Leslee Komaiko
